Transaction 1ab761ab1668035dbe17258dca3521fc22c7ec78c033d598a7e15b82498a8075
1 Input
1 Output
-
1ab761ab1668035dbe17258dca3521fc22c7ec78c033d598a7e15b82498a8075:0
- value
- 34423903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ee7c1a8b5ce5fd77f3bf103b0313df404221ce4 OP_EQUAL
- address
- MF6Na7etwNR7qYW7HwczzLpPhAc9TxFjF6